Avoiding Procrastination
1. Prioritize tasks into three categories (Use a calendar with space to write)

•  Needs to be accomplished today!
•  Needs to be accomplished soon; by when?
•  Not immediate.

2. Start even if you just try to finish a 15 minute task, the momentum will carry you forward.

3. Break large tasks into manageable smaller ones: i.e., Writing a paper can become:

•  Go to the library.
•  Research your topic.
•  Read three articles.
•  Read chapter.
•  Write rough draft.
•  Revise rough draft.

4. Set deadlines to accomplish the manageable smaller tasks and treat them as real deadlines.

5. Set aside time in your week just to catch up on unfinished work.

6. Finish a task (To the greatest extent possible), but try not to be perfectionistic.

7. Celebrate what you do accomplish.

8. Block off escape routes: Study where there are fewer distractions or temptations. Regularly give yourself "rewards" or "treats" by allowing yourself to do something pleasurable. Remember most people can only concentrate completely for about 45 minutes at a time.

9. If you notice procrastination trying to take hold of you, talk back to it; don't allow it to have your power. Instead, encourage yourself to follow through, step-by-step, just like you might encourage a good friend to complete a task.

10. Be sure to schedule yourself time for self-care! Exercise, nutritional eating, rest, and time with friends are important too.
